Favorite Plum Pie

Ingredients

  • 3 cups pitted plums

  • 1 cup white sugar

  • ¼ cup cornstarch

  • 1 teaspoon lemon juice

  • ½ teaspoon vanilla extract

  • ¼ teaspoon almond extract

  • 1 prepared pie crust

Directions

  1. Preheat the oven to 425 degrees F (220 degrees C).

  2. Place plums into a bowl and stir in sugar, cornstarch, lemon juice, vanilla extract, and almond extract with a rubber spatula. Spoon into a prepared pie shell.

  3. Bake in the preheated oven until bubbly and crust is golden brown, 35 to 40 minutes. Let cool for 10 minutes before serving.

Cook's Notes:

I have not specified the crust; I'll leave that up to you. I used to make all my own crusts by hand, 2 knives to cut shortening into flour. Nowadays, I mostly use store-bought crust. Almost as good with almost no effort.

You can leave the top open, or do a top crust, or lattice crust as you like.
